Job Description
The Assistant Camp Director will assist in the day to day operations of the
summer Resident, Day or Travel Camp Program. Major responsibilities will include
weekly and daily scheduling for staff and campers, supervising programming, and
acting in the absence of the camp director. This position requires strong
leadership, organizational, and creative qualities.

Specific Responsibilities:
- Assist the camp director and leadership team in planning and carrying out
pre-camp and in-service staff training
- Assist with supervision and appraisal of unit leaders and counselors
- Maintain proper records as required by camp director
- Coordinate matters of interest in areas of overlapping responsibility while
always seeking the best solution for campers and the camp
- Responsible for overseeing staff and campers in assigned program areas
- Establish and maintain systems for check in, cabin lists, schedules, and
check out
- Assist in overall program development of assigned camp areas, including meals
- Check in with staff daily; provide appropriate support and leadership for
each counselor
- Act as an assistant to the Camp Director in all daily function

Qualifications
QUALIFICATIONS:
- Experience as a group counselor or staff member in a camp setting (experience
at programming in a camp setting preferred)
- Experience planning and facilitating large group programming
- Ability to speak to large groups effectively
- High School Graduate
- Leadership and supervisory experience is preferred
- Strong organization with an ability to multitask and fill roles as needed
- Flexible, creative and mature, with ability to be self-motivated and work
with minimum supervision
- Ability to relate to peers as well as youth effectively
- Believe in the values of the YMCA of Silicon Valley as well as the individual
worth of the camper
- CPR and First Aid certified (can be obtained upon hire)
- YMCA approved driver preferred (can be obtained upon hire; requires clean
driving record and passing drug test)
